If you don't remind your customers that you are
still in business they may forget. Repeat customers
are the lifeblood of any business. Below are three
effective strategies you can use to remind your
customers that you are still in business and get
them to buy over and over again.
1. Ask your customers to subscribe to your free
publication. It could be a print newsletter, e-zine,
newspaper, journal etc. You could send out the
publication weekly, monthly, bi-monthly, etc. The
articles in the publication should be informative
and helpful to your readers. You can increase
repeat purchases by including advertisements of
new products and services that you offer.
2. Ask customers to sign-up to an e-mail update
that tells them when you have made changes to
your web site. Whenever you update your web
site send them an e-mail to remind them to visit
again. If you're using this strategy it's important
to update your web site often. Add new content
that would be of interest to your customers. You
could also add free stuff to your web site like
software, online utilities, ebooks etc.
3. Follow-up with your customers. You could
follow-up by e-mail, direct mail or by telephone.
It's always important to get their permission to
follow-up ahead of time. You could contact
them and ask them if they were happy with their
purchase. Send them online or offline greeting
cards on holidays and birthdays. You could also
follow-up with a free gift letting them know you
appreciate their business. You can get repeat
business from them if you include another product
offer or back end product with each follow-up.
In conclusion, any of the three strategies above
will increase the number of repeat purchases from
your current customers. You can increase their
effectiveness by combining all of them into your
marketing campaign.
